1 Nagel:Renewable Energy in Europe 1. An example: The German Renewable Energy Sources Act (EEG) of 2000, 2. Factual development in the EU 3. The bill of The RES-Electricity Directive of The Emission Trade Directive of Feed-in Regulations or Quotas or Both?

2 The German RES-Act (EEG) Enacted in 2000 Amends a preceding act of 1990 Feed-in regulation Fixed price guaranteed for the producer Guaranteed access to the local grid Grid company pays the fixed premium Consumer pays the fixed premium finally

3 The Battles in the Courts The German RES-bill (EEG) was enacted while a case challenging the preceding law of 1990 under EC-law was pending in the ECJ. The EC-Commission opposed the acts of 1990 and 2000 (Art. 87 EC, state aid). The ECJ upheld the law in The EC-Commission gave up its opposition more than one year later (!).

4 Factual Development In 2003 Germany had installed more than 60% of the photovoltaic capacity and more than 50% of the wind capacity in the EU. Germany is one of the technological leaders. This means more than new jobs in renewables ( new jobs in wind energy.) There is a bandwagon effect. But: Quota regulations in Denmark, Ireland, Italy, Sweden, and UK.

5 The Bandwagon Effect Spain introduced a feed-in regulation almost simultaneously. Austria, France, and others follow. UK gave up its tender scheme in A majority of the new EC-member states has feed-in regulations- There remain two predominant concepts: Feed-in and quota regulations.

6 The RES-Electricity Directive of 2001 Indicative, not compulsory targets for 2010 Target: Increase of renewables from 14% of gross electricity consumption in 1997 to 22,1% in Specific targets for each member state Support schemes not prescribed Grid access and reporting obligations

7 EU Target: from 14% (1999) to 22,1% (2010) for selected Member States

8 Feed-in Regulation Fixed price, different for each type of RES Guaranteed grid access Supports long-term commitment of state and producers Incentives for new entrants Member states may not reach or may surpass the target in 2010 The setting of the price is crucial.

9 Quota Regulation Introduced in Belgium, Italy (2001), Denmark (2002), Sweden, Poland, and UK Market forces decide how the target is met. Penalties secure the positive effect. Supports technologies profitable in the short run (water, wind). Advantageous for incumbent firms.

10 The EEG- Bill of 2004 Biomass: Higher tariffs Geothermal energy: Higher tariffs Solar PV, Higher (enacted in 2003) Hydro Power: Lower tariffs (but differentiations) Wind energy: Lower (efficiency gains?) State-owned companies obtain EEGprotection.

11 The Emission Trade Directive of 2003 Reduction of greenhouse gases emission in the EU by 8% (from 1990) until 2012 Covers emissions from large stationary sources Member states may auction up to 5% for and up to 10% for 2008 to 2012 Penalties: 40 Û per ton for and 100 Û thereafter Allocation Plans of the member states suggest that directive will not function before 2008

12 Feed-in or Quota Regulations? A) Reduction of brown emissions: Quotas are preferable because externalities of existing technologies are embedded in the price (internalised). B) Support of emission-free green energy: Feed-in regulations provide more accurate incentives for R & D. Being in a different stage of development each type of energy must and can be treated differently.

13 The Combination of the two Does emission-trading cause Òperverse effectsó if combined with feed-in regulations? Feed-in regulations cause a higher share of RESelectricity in the market. The additional quantity of RES-electricity must be deducted from the quantity allowed for electricity from fossil sources. The change to RES-electricity not only reduces the emission of greenhouse gases but also improves consumer health and the supply of energy.

14 Conclusion Green electricity: Feed-in regulations are preferable to quotas. Brown electricity: Quotas are preferable. The emission trade directive of 2001 is not successful yet. Quotas must take into account the effects of feed-in regulations for green electricity.
